Разработка автоматизированной информационной системы по начислению заработной платы по 18-разрядной тарифной сетке

Автор работы: Пользователь скрыл имя, 10 Ноября 2010 в 13:24, Не определен

Описание работы

Курсовой проект основывается на условном примере, которые не отражает всех особенностей начисления заработной платы (в виду специфичности и сложности реализации). Однако выполнение данного курсового проекта позволяет ознакомиться и научиться применять все необходимые инструменты обработки текстовой и табличной информации

Файлы: 1 файл

Курсовой Проект инфор сис Светлана.doc

— 295.50 Кб (Скачать файл)
 

      Выходная  форма 2. Платежная  ведомость: Таблица из четырех столбцов и над шапкой показатель – расчетный месяц (формат данных – текстовое поле, длиной не менее 8 символов).

     В первом столбце отображается табельный  номер работника (формат данных –  целое число, максимальной длиной знака 2). Во втором столбце содержатся ФИО  работников (формат данных – текстовый, максимальное количество символов 20), в третьем столбце указывается сумма к выдаче (формат данных вещественное число (три знака в целой части и два знака в дробной части). Четвертый столбец для подписи соответствующего работника.

      Выходная  форма 2. Платежная ведомость

месяц  8$  
Табельный

номер работника

Ф.И.О.

работника

К выдаче Подпись
ХХ 20$ XXXX.XX 20$
 

      Выходная  форма 3. Гистограмма  сравнения: Представлена в виде сравнительной гистограммы заработной  платы работников. Стоится на основе данных из Выходной формы 2.

      На  оси Х отображены ФИО работников, а на оси У откладываться значения заработной платы.   
 
 
 
 
 
 
 

2.3. Информационно-логическая  модель

     Информационно-логическая модель (ИЛМ) является схемой описывающей взаимосвязи функциональных задач, решаемых на всех этапах планирования, учета и управления и наглядно раскрывает интегрированный поток информации в системе в целом с обозначением источников и направлений использования.

     При построении ИЛМ модели документы  представлены в виде прямоугольников  с указанием их названий, входящие информационные потоки – в виде стрелок ввода, а взаимосвязь таблиц в виде стрелок, связывающих таблицы и указывающих направление информационного потока.

     Информационно-логическая модель показана на рис.1. 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

      2.4. Алгоритм функционирования  информационной системы

         
Месяц расчета зарплаты (Все)      
         
  Табельный номер  работника      
Данные 3 6 10 11
Сумма по полю Количество отработанных дней 58 56 59 66
Сумма по полю Количество дней по болезни 18 21 17  
Сумма по полю Процент выданного аванса 15% 45% 20% 80%
 

     Промежуточная форма 1. Табель учета  рабочего времени  за месяц.

     Это сводная таблица на основании  данных Таблицы 1 «Годовой табель учета  рабочего времени». В качестве исходных данных для построения берутся поля «Месяц расчета заработной платы», «Табельный номер работника», «Количество отработанных дней», «Количество дней по болезни», «Процент выданного аванса».

     Макет сводной таблицы следующий:

     Поле  страница: Месяц расчета заработной платы;

     Поле  столбец: Табельный номер работника;

     Поле  данные: Количество отработанных дней, Количество дней по болезни, Процент выданного аванса 

 

 
 
 
 
 
 

Месяц расчета зарплаты январь                  
Дата  расчета зарплаты 31.01.08                  
Количество рабочих дней в месяце 17                  
Табельный номер  работника Ф.И.О. работника Тарифный  разряд Тарифный  коэффициент Трудовой  стаж Процент оплаты больничного листа Оклад Начислено, руб. Удержано, руб. К выдаче
зарплата по больничному  листу итого начислено выданный аванс подоходный  налог профсоюзный взнос итого к удержанию
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15
3 Колчин Н.С. 14 3,36 7,25 80% 7728 6818,82 0,00 6818,82 0,00 886,45 0,00 886,45 5932,38
6 Липатов С.И. 14 3,36 5,17 80% 7728 6364,24 454,59 6818,82 0,00 827,35 0,00 827,35 5991,47
10 Осипова Э.Н. 10 2,44 1,20 60% 5612 4951,76 0,00 4951,76 0,00 643,73 0,00 643,73 4308,04
11 Паршин В.Ю. 13 3,12 9,07 100% 7176 6331,76 0,00 6331,76 0,00 823,13 63,32 886,45 5445,32
 

     Промежуточная форма 2. Расчётно-платёжная ведомость. 

 

     Рассчитывается  на основе справочников 1-4 и промежуточной  формы 1.

     Месяц расчёта зарплаты соответствует  названию месяца, установленному в Пром. ф. 1 «Табель учета рабочего времени за месяц».

     Дата  расчёта зарплаты выбирается из Справочника 1 «Количество рабочих дней в месяце» согласно месяцу расчёта зарплаты.

     Количество  рабочих дней в месяце выбирается из Справочника 1 «Количество рабочих  дней в месяце» согласно месяцу расчёта  зарплаты.

     Табельный номер работника вводится пользователем.

     ФИО работника выбирается из Справочника 4 «Учетные сведения о сотрудниках» согласно табельному номеру работника.

     Тарифный  разряд выбирается из Справочника 4 «Учетные сведения о сотрудниках» согласно табельному номеру работника.

     Тарифный  коэффициент выбирается согласно тарифному  разряду работника из Справочника 2 «Тарифный справочник».

     Трудовой  стаж (лет) рассчитывается на дату расчёта  зарплаты от даты начала трудовой деятельности.

     Процент оплаты больничного листа определяется по справочнику 3 «Базовые показатели для расчёта зарплаты» на основании  стажа. Если стаж <5 лет, то выбирается 60%, если стаж >= 8, то берется 100%, иначе (от 5 до 8 лет) процент оплаты больничного листа равен 80%.

     Оклад рассчитывается умножением минимальной  зарплаты из справочника 3 «Базовые показатели для расчёта зарплаты» на тарифный коэффициент работника.

     Начисленная зарплата рассчитывается делением оклада на количество рабочих дней в месяце, и полученный результат умножается на количество отработанных дней, выбранных по данному работнику из Пром. ф. 1 «Месячный табель учёта рабочего времени».

     По  больничному листу рассчитывается делением оклада на количество рабочих дней в месяце, и полученный результат умножается на количество дней по больничным листам, выбранных по данному работнику из Пром. ф. 1 «Месячный табель учёта рабочего времени».

     Итого начислено – это сумма всех начислений (зарплата + по больничному листу)

     Аванс рассчитывается умножением оклада на процент выданного аванса, который  выбирается из Пром. ф. 1 «Месячный табель учёта рабочего времени».

     Подоходный  налог рассчитывается умножением зарплаты на процент подоходного налога из справочника 3 «Базовые показатели для расчёта зарплаты».

     Профсоюзный взнос рассчитывается умножением зарплаты на процент профсоюзного взноса из справочника 3 «Базовые показатели для расчёта зарплаты». Рассчитывается только по работникам, состоящими в профсоюзе.

     Итого удержано – сумма всех удержаний (аванс + подоходный налог + профсоюзный  взнос)

     К выдаче – разница между Итого  начислено и Итого удержано. 

Табельный номер работника 3 месяц расчета  зарплаты апрель
Ф.И.О. Работника
Колчин  Н.С.
Начало  трудовой деятельности 01.11.00
Стаж, лет 7,5
Тарифный  разряд 14
Тарифный  коэффициент 3,36
ОКЛАД 7728
Отработано  дней 9
Дни по болезни 11
НАЧИСЛЕНО - ВСЕГО, РУБ.: 7025,45
     зарплата 3161,45
     по больничному  листу 3864,00
УДЕРЖАНО - ВСЕГО, РУБ.: 410,99
     выданный аванс 0,00
     подоходный налог 410,99
     профсоюзный взнос 0,00
К ВЫДАЧЕ, РУБ. 6614,47
 

     Выходная  форма 1. Расчетный  лист заработной платы  работника

     Заполняется на основании справочников 2-4 и промежуточных  форм 1-2.

     Табельный номер работника вводится пользователем.

     Месяц расчёта зарплаты соответствует  названию месяца, установленному в Пром. ф. 1 «Табель учета рабочего времени за месяц».

     ФИО работника и Начало трудовой деятельности выбирается из Справочника 4 «Учетные сведения о сотрудниках» согласно табельному номеру работника.

     Трудовой  стаж (лет) рассчитывается на дату расчёта  зарплаты от даты начала трудовой деятельности.

     Тарифный  разряд выбирается из Справочника 4 «Учетные сведения о сотрудниках» согласно табельному номеру работника.

     Тарифный  коэффициент выбирается согласно тарифному  разряду работника из Справочника 2 «Тарифный справочник».

     ОКЛАД рассчитывается умножением минимальной  зарплаты из справочника 3 «Базовые показатели для расчёта зарплаты» на тарифный коэффициент работника.

     Отработано  дней выбирается согласно табельному номеру работника из Пром. ф. 1 «Табель учета рабочего времени за месяц».

     Дни по болезни также выбираются согласно табельному номеру работника из Пром. ф. 1 «Табель учета рабочего времени за месяц».

     НАЧИСЛЕНО – ВСЕГО – это сумма всех начислений (зарплата + по больничному  листу)

     Зарплата  рассчитывается делением оклада на количество рабочих дней в месяце, и полученный результат умножается на количество отработанных дней, выбранных по данному работнику из Пром. ф. 1 «Месячный табель учёта рабочего времени».

     По  больничному листу рассчитывается делением оклада на количество рабочих  дней в месяце, и полученный результат  умножается на количество дней по болезни

     УДЕРЖАНО  – ВСЕГО – сумма выданного аванса, подоходного налога и профсоюзного взноса.

     Аванс рассчитывается умножением оклада на процент выданного аванса, который  выбирается из Пром. ф. 1 «Месячный табель учёта рабочего времени».

     Подоходный  налог рассчитывается умножением зарплаты на процент подоходного налога из справочника 3 «Базовые показатели для расчёта зарплаты».

Информация о работе Разработка автоматизированной информационной системы по начислению заработной платы по 18-разрядной тарифной сетке